Modern software development is fast, iterative, and complex. Modern teams need at least these five tools to manage all of the moving parts. Software development has come a long way in the last 30 ...
Imagine if we still communicated the way people did in the 1960s? The inefficiency of mailing letters and waiting for a reply or repeat calling a landline until someone is home to answer would drive a ...
Development security is undergoing a significant transformation. For years, application security programs were built around a ...
Modern software development is about building cloud-native, cloud-first and multi-cloud applications. But it’s also about embracing data-driven big data insights and making use of artificial ...
The next stage of cloud computing brings computing power closer to users, paving the way to better user experiences and more intelligent applications. Businesses are always trying to improve the ...
Many business owners face challenges such as rising costs, slow growth, and difficulty finding the right technology part ...
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with content, and download exclusive resources. Dany Lepage discusses the architectural ...
Algorithms give computers step-by-step instructions to complete tasks accurately.Good algorithms improve software speed, ...
Opinions expressed by Entrepreneur contributors are their own. With our ever-increasing technological dependence, modern society has placed a major premium on STEM careers and other technical ...
Creating applications, data engineering and services across PCs, mobile devices, the cloud backbone and throughout the internet of things (IoT), the developer is the artist, the keyboard is the colour ...